Leeward Renewable Energy has obtained a 400MW agreement with Microsoft to buy power from solar projects in Texas

Leeward Renewable Energy, a leading renewable energy company, today announced that it has entered into two 200-megawatt (MW) Power Purchase Agreements (PPA) with Microsoft Corp. Through these PPAs, Microsoft will…

Leeward Renewable Energy has announced that it has made deals with Microsoft Corp to buy 200-megawatt (MW) power from two solar projects.

Microsoft will buy power from two 200-MW LRE solar facilities in Texas. The facilities will use First Solar's ultra-low carbon, thin-film photovoltaic solar modules and will promote job creation, local economic benefits, and environmental protection measures.

We are pleased to work with Microsoft to speed up the energy transition with these clean energy projects,” said Jason Allen, LRE’s Chief Executive Officer. “We are looking forward to developing and operating the facilities and bringing benefits to local communities while supporting U.S. manufacturing.

Red River, a joint venture of SunChase Power and Eolian, began developing Morrow Lake Solar in 2017.

Morrow Lake would not have been possible without the commitment of our landowners or the ongoing support of local stakeholders,” said Will Furgeson, Vice President of SunChase Power. “We are thrilled to partner with LRE to bring another solar project to Frio County and support electricity production during ERCOT's peak hours.

Both projects support community programs, including education initiatives, youth agricultural training, and donations to local events.

The Morrow Lake Solar project has created 313 construction jobs in Frio County, with 112 being local hires. The Cradle Solar construction is expected to generate over 300 jobs in Brazoria County. Construction is underway at Morrow Lake Solar and is expected to be finished by the fourth quarter of 2024. Construction of the Cradle Solar facility is expected to start in the second quarter of 2024 and be completed by the fourth quarter of 2025.
